大数跨境

OpenClaw(龙虾)在macOS Sequoia怎么配置镜像源超详细教程

2026-03-19 2
详情
报告
跨境服务
文章

引言

OpenClaw(龙虾)是一个面向 macOS 系统的开源命令行工具,用于加速 Homebrew、RubyGems、Cargo、npm 等开发依赖的下载。它本身不是平台、服务或商业产品,而是由社区维护的本地代理/镜像源路由工具;镜像源指替代官方远程仓库的国内高速缓存节点,macOS Sequoia是 Apple 于 2024 年发布的最新操作系统版本(15.0+),其系统完整性保护(SIP)和网络权限模型对代理类工具配置提出新要求。

 

要点速读(TL;DR)

  • OpenClaw 不是软件商店/服务商,无需注册、不收费、无账号体系,纯本地 CLI 工具
  • 在 macOS Sequoia 上需手动启用「完全磁盘访问」+「网络分析」两项隐私权限才能生效
  • 镜像源配置本质是修改各包管理器的全局或用户级配置文件(如 ~/.zshrcbrew tap~/.cargo/config.toml
  • 推荐组合:OpenClaw + 清华大学/TUNA 镜像源 + Homebrew 官方镜像切换脚本(brew tap-new homebrew/core 后重设 remote)

它能解决哪些问题

  • 场景痛点:Homebrew 在 Sequoia 下执行 brew update 卡死或超时 → 价值:OpenClaw 代理 GitHub API 和 release.bintray.com 等被限节点,绕过 DNS 污染与连接中断
  • 场景痛点cargo build 下载 crates.io 包极慢甚至失败 → 价值:通过 OpenClaw 转发至中科大/清华 crates 镜像,实测提速 3–8 倍
  • 场景痛点:跨境开发者需频繁拉取 Ruby on Rails 生态 gem(如 Shopify API SDK)→ 价值:自动将 rubygems.org 请求映射至 Ruby China 镜像,规避 TLS 握手失败

怎么用/怎么配置(Sequoia 专属流程)

以下为经实测兼容 macOS Sequoia 15.0–15.1 的完整流程(基于 OpenClaw v0.8.2+):

  1. 安装 OpenClaw:终端执行 brew install openclaw(若 brew 本身不可用,请先用 清华 Homebrew 替换脚本修复)
  2. 启动服务:运行 openclaw start,默认监听 127.0.0.1:8080;验证是否运行:curl -x http://127.0.0.1:8080 https://api.github.com/rate_limit 应返回 JSON
  3. 授予系统权限:前往「系统设置 > 隐私与安全性 > 完全磁盘访问」+「网络分析」,分别添加 /opt/homebrew/bin/openclaw(Apple Silicon)或 /usr/local/bin/openclaw(Intel)
  4. 配置 Homebrew 镜像源:依次执行:
    git -C $(brew --repo) remote set-url origin https://mirrors.tuna.tsinghua.edu.cn/git/homebrew/brew.git
    git -C $(brew --repo homebrew/core) remote set-url origin https://mirrors.tuna.tsinghua.edu.cn/git/homebrew/core.git
  5. 配置 Cargo 镜像源:编辑 ~/.cargo/config.toml,写入:
    [source.crates-io]
    replace-with = "tuna"
    [source.tuna]
    registry = "https://mirrors.tuna.tsinghua.edu.cn/crates.io-index"
  6. 全局代理生效(可选):在 ~/.zshrc 中追加:
    export HTTP_PROXY="http://127.0.0.1:8080"
    export HTTPS_PROXY="http://127.0.0.1:8080"
    source ~/.zshrc

费用/成本影响因素

  • OpenClaw 本身完全免费,无订阅、无隐藏收费
  • 实际带宽消耗取决于你使用的上游镜像源(如清华、中科大、北外等),这些镜像均对个人开发者免费开放
  • 若自行部署 OpenClaw 服务端(非本地 CLI 模式),则涉及服务器成本(VPS 流量/带宽)、HTTPS 证书管理成本
  • 企业级使用需评估合规性:是否允许代理 GitHub API(受 GitHub 隐私政策约束)

为了拿到准确配置效果,你通常需要准备:macOS Sequoia 版本号(sw_vers)、Homebrew 架构(arch)、当前网络环境(是否企业防火墙/NAT)

常见坑与避坑清单

  • 坑1:Sequoia 权限未开启导致 403 或空响应 → 必须手动在「隐私与安全性」中勾选 OpenClaw 二进制文件,仅终端授权无效
  • 坑2:Homebrew 切换镜像后仍走原地址 → 执行 brew tap --repair 清理缓存,并确认 brew --repo 输出路径与 git remote 一致
  • 坑3:Cargo 配置文件路径错误 → macOS Sequoia 默认使用 zsh,但部分用户保留 bash,务必检查 ~/.cargo/config.toml 是否位于当前 shell 主目录下(echo $HOME
  • 坑4:代理生效但 npm/yarn 无加速 → OpenClaw 默认不接管 npm registry,需额外执行:npm config set registry https://registry.npmmirror.com

FAQ

OpenClaw(龙虾)在macOS Sequoia怎么配置镜像源超详细教程 靠谱吗/正规吗/是否合规?

OpenClaw 是 MIT 协议开源项目(GitHub 仓库:github.com/OpenClaw/OpenClaw),代码透明、无后门;镜像源均来自国内高校(清华、中科大等)公开服务,符合《网络安全法》对境内数据缓存的要求。但需注意:GitHub API 代理行为需遵守其 Rate Limit 政策,不得用于高频自动化调用。

OpenClaw(龙虾)在macOS Sequoia怎么配置镜像源超详细教程 适合哪些卖家/平台/地区/类目?

主要适用于:① 使用 macOS 开发 Shopify/Shopify Hydrogen、WooCommerce REST API、Amazon SP-API 等跨境电商技术栈的独立站/ERP 开发者;② 运营团队中负责自动化脚本(Python + requests / Node.js + axios)批量调用海外平台接口的人员;③ 中国内地、港澳地区网络环境下需稳定拉取开源依赖的团队。不适用于 Windows/Linux 用户或纯运营(无本地开发需求)岗位。

OpenClaw(龙虾)在macOS Sequoia怎么配置镜像源超详细教程 常见失败原因是什么?如何排查?

最常见失败原因:① Sequoia 隐私权限未授予(检查「系统设置 > 隐私与安全性」中 OpenClaw 条目是否启用);② Homebrew repo remote 未真正切换(执行 git -C $(brew --repo) remote -v 验证 URL);③ 终端 Shell 类型混淆(zsh/bash 配置文件不同)。排查命令:openclaw statusbrew doctorcurl -v -x http://127.0.0.1:8080 https://api.github.com

结尾

OpenClaw 是 macOS Sequoia 下高效配置镜像源的轻量方案,关键在权限授予与配置文件精准覆盖。

关联词条

查看更多
活动
服务
百科
问答
文章
社群
跨境企业